Why Is Data Validation Important for Accuracy?
Data validation is crucial because it ensures that the data you are working with is both accurate and useful. Here are some practical steps to validate data:
- Cross-Verification: Compare data from multiple sources to confirm its accuracy.
- Error Checking: Use automated tools to identify and correct errors in datasets.
- Quality Control: Implement quality control measures to routinely check data integrity.

How Can You Measure Accuracy?
Accuracy can be measured by comparing results against benchmarks or standards. Metrics such as error rates, precision, and recall are commonly used in various fields.
